Field of Study: Partial Differential Equations, Harmonic Analysis

Research Description: Aynur Bulut's current work concerns problems in the analysis of partial differential equations, with particular emphasis on investigating the local and global theory of nonlinear dispersive equations. Recent topics of interest include understanding the mechanisms of possible blow-up in supercritical problems and exploring the dynamics of Gibbs measure evolutions in infinite dimensional Hamiltonian settings.
